pallaire@gameloft.com said:
> can you share me you /boot/grub/menu.lst file ? and what is the good
> way to install it on doc ? 

I don't think I ever bothered to make one. I was just hacking on the code 
itself, not _using_ it.

Something like

title=bzimage
root=(dc0,0)
kernel=/bzImage root=/dev/nftla
